About Hair Loss

Hair Loss is a common dermatology concern that may involve increased shedding, thinning part line, receding hairline, or patchy loss. Our online pathway is designed to help patients understand the likely pattern, common triggers, and which symptoms need more urgent review.

Common causes and risk factors include genetics, hormones, stress, nutritional deficits, thyroid factors, or scalp inflammation. Because symptom patterns can overlap with other skin conditions, a structured dermatologist review helps improve treatment direction and safety advice.

Treatment planning may include cause-led treatment such as topical therapy, hormonal pathways, and scalp-specific management. Expected progress varies, but in many cases meaningful regrowth usually takes at least 3 to 6 months of consistent care.

Don't Ignore Changing Symptoms

Not every case needs immediate treatment, but warning signs should never be ignored.

  • Sudden patchy loss, scalp pain, scarring signs, or systemic symptoms
  • Persistent symptoms despite home care or over-the-counter treatment.
  • Visible progression, new pain, bleeding, or infection features.
  • Symptoms affecting confidence, daily routine, or sleep.
